The structure of the mixed zinc cobalt diphosphate ZnCoP2O7 presents a low-dimensional system never previously observed in diphosphates of 3d transition elements. The paramagnetic Co2+ ions are grouped into dimers linked by P2O74- groups, forming tunnels in which the diamagnetic Zn2+ ions are located. The metal environments can be described as a distorted octahedron and a distorted square-based pyramid, for Co and Zn respectively, the two coordination polyhedra sharing common edges through the O atoms O1-O2 and O6-O7.
